Roland GR-20 Specifications

General IconGeneral
TypeGuitar Synthesizer
Sound SourcePCM
Polyphony48 voices
MIDIIn, Out
EffectsChorus, Reverb, Delay
Display2-digit 7-segment LED
InputsGK input
OutputsL/Mono Output (1/4 inch), R Output (1/4 inch), Headphones (1/4 inch)
Power SupplyAC Adaptor
Presets384 patches (128 user, 256 preset)
